Plaza de Armas Hostel vs Chilhotel
Both hotels are rated highly by writers. On balance, Chilhotel ranks marginally higher than Plaza de Armas Hostel. Chilhotel scores 76 with endorsements from 5 publications such as Frommer's, Lonely Planet and Rough Guide.

Frommer's
"You couldn't ask for a more evocative view than the one from this pleasant, well maintained backpacker's hostal."

DK Eyewitness
"Overlooks the grand Plaza de Armas from the sixth story of a late 19th-century apartment building, with spectacular city views."
Rough Guide
"This gem, on the sixth floor of a building hidden within an alleyway filled with fast-food joints, has a prime location on the Plaza de Armas."
Lonely Planet
Top Choice
"Sports tiny dorms and a well-equipped communal kitchen. Great balconies with views over Plaza de Armas make up for the run-down facilities."

Frommer's
"Price and location are the major draws for this functional, no-frills lodging, tucked away on a quiet street."

If you are noise sensitive, be sure to request a room overlooking the tranquil courtyard.
Insight Guides
"Great value for money; located on a quiet street and with excellent service from owner-managers. Rooms at the back overlooking the palm-shaded courtyard are best."
Lonely Planet
"Don’t be put off by the worn reception and squeaky-floored corridors – rooms are cozy and bright, with simple wooden furniture and springy white-covered beds."

Rough Guide
"This small hotel, located on a quiet street in central Providencia, is a good choice."
Fodor's
"Good midrange hotels are few and far between in Santiago, and this small hotel is one of the few."
